Every one here should know that there is no WM 6 for BlueAngel by microsoft. it is ported on BA by helmi_c and that >> R none and G none << Bug is in WM 6 from very first day. SO Whenever u pull the battery out u need to SOFT Reset the device after putting the battery on phone.(u need to wait to start the phone to reset, just put the battery and insert the stylus at reset point.)

This is an old problem... Rnone Gnone
solved by sticking your soft reset button after changing battery or a hard reset.
The Wifi-Phone problem is solved by buying a new battery. The Wifi module wont fireup because of the lack in power draw since the phone is using much of it.
Buying a new battery solves plenty of problem. even OS speedup because it solves the lag the "modules" (e.g camera/lan/phone/mmc) detection gives while in bootup or execution.
